Course Content

• Understanding Universal Design for Learning (UDL) Principles and its application to wellbeing
• UDL and Wellbeing: Creating Inclusive and Accessible Environments
• Assessing Needs and Identifying Barriers to Wellbeing using a UDL Framework
• Designing UDL-based Interventions for promoting mental health and emotional wellbeing
• Adapting & personalising learning experiences for enhanced wellbeing through UDL strategies
• Implementing UDL in different wellbeing settings (e.g., schools, workplaces, community)
• Measuring the impact of UDL interventions on wellbeing outcomes & data analysis
• Promoting Self-Advocacy and Self-Determination within a UDL framework for improved wellbeing

Awarding body

The programme is awarded by London School of International Business. This program is not intended to replace or serve as an equivalent to obtaining a formal degree or diploma. It should be noted that this course is not accredited by a recognised awarding body or regulated by an authorised institution/ body.
